Connect and Power Your Devices Correctly

Step 1: Use High-Quality Cables

Ensure you’re using certified high-speed USB-C or Thunderbolt cables rated for at least 40Gbps. Cheap or uncertified cables create bottlenecks, similar to a garden hose with leaks—your data and video streams struggle to flow freely. Once, I tried connecting my monitors with a budget cable, which caused flickering and disconnects. Replacing it with a certified one instantly stabilized the output.

Step 2: Plug into the Right Ports

Not all USB-C ports support video output or high wattage. Check your laptop’s specifications; connect your dock to a port labeled for ‘charging and data’ or ‘video out.’ For example, plugging into a dedicated Thunderbolt port rather than an auxiliary port made a significant difference in stability and performance. Consult your laptop manual or [connect with experts](https://docks.techdeskessentials.com/contact-us) if uncertain.

Configure Displays with Precision

Once physically connected, head to your OS display settings. For Windows, right-click the desktop → Display Settings. Arrange monitors to match physical layout, set the resolution to native (usually 3840×2160 for 4K), and choose the refresh rate (preferably 60Hz or higher). In my first attempt, mismatched resolutions caused flickering; aligning display parameters solved it. Handle Bandwidth and Power Delivery with Care

High data throughput and power are crucial. Ensure your dock supports at least 85W charging for your laptop, especially if you intend to run multiple monitors for extended hours. Overloading ports without proper power management can lead to performance dips or overheating. I faced this when my previous hub lacked sufficient power delivery; upgrading to a [top-rated USB-C dock](https://docks.techdeskessentials.com/best-usb-c-docks-for-multi-monitor-setups-laptop-connectivity) prevented my laptop from battery drain during intensive tasks.

Regularly Update Your Drivers and Firmware

To maintain stability, keep your graphics drivers, USB host controller drivers, and dock firmware updated. Manufacturers release patches that optimize performance and resolve bugs. For example, after updating my dock’s firmware from the manufacturer’s website, I noticed a 20% reduction in display flicker and improved data transfer speeds—saving countless hours troubleshooting.

Many users assume that all USB hubs and docks are created equal, but in reality, the nuances and overlooked details can make or break your multi-monitor experience. A common misconception is that purchasing any high-speed hub guarantees flawless performance. However, the devil is in the details—like supporting specific standards such as DP 2.1 or Thunderbolt 4—and not all devices are built to handle high bandwidths reliably. For example, some hubs advertise 80 Gbps throughput but fall short under real-world conditions, especially when daisy-chaining multiple 4K or even 8K displays. It’s essential to consult independent benchmarks and expert reviews, like those shared in our comprehensive USB hub guide, to avoid costly mistakes.

A crucial but often ignored pitfall involves the power delivery aspect. Many assume that a hub offering 100W charging is sufficient for high-performance laptops, but if the hub lacks proper internal circuitry or fails to support the latest standards, your device might experience slow charging or sudden shutdowns during intensive tasks. This trap is particularly sneaky because it masquerades as a compatibility issue, whereas it’s actually a quality or standard support problem. If you want to ensure reliable power delivery, review expert advice on power standards.

Another nuanced mistake involves misconfiguring display settings or ignoring latency issues that cause flickering and lag, especially with high-refresh-rate monitors. Many users overlook that not all Thunderbolt or USB-C docks can handle dual or triple high-refresh-rate monitors smoothly. Advanced users should verify the compatibility matrices and consider their actual bandwidth requirements—like if they plan to daisy-chain multiple 4K monitors at 144Hz instead of 60Hz. Failing to do so results in a frustrating setup that feels unstable or underperforming, wasting time and money.

Automate Monitoring and Diagnostics

Utilize dedicated tools like USB Prober (for Mac) or Device Manager (Windows) to keep an eye on port statuses and performance metrics. These tools help identify bottlenecks or failing connections before they cause noticeable issues. I recommend setting up alerts for firmware updates using manufacturer software—keeping your hardware in optimal condition prolongs its lifespan and prevents unexpected failures.
